Exact definition of gestation: methods

Couples planning to have a baby, as well as those who are protected from unwanted pregnancy, are interested in how soon it is possible to learn about conception and what methods for this exist. Modern methods make revealing the fact of pregnancy possible before the delay of menstruation, that is, a few days after fertilization.

Once a woman has a suspicion that the egg in the current cycle could be fertilized (there was an unprotected sexual intercourse, a violation of the integrity of the condom, another tablet of a blister with hormonal contraceptives was forgotten), the first thing you can do is buy a home pregnancy test. The effect of such tests, both conventional and inkjet, with litmus strips and electronic scoreboard, is based on the capture of the hormone hCG (human chorionic gonadotropin ). In a healthy woman, the presence of hCG in the urine means having a pregnancy.

One of the methods of accurate diagnosis is the determination of pregnancy by blood. This method is based on determining the presence of beta-hCG in a woman's blood. The fact that first the hormone of pregnancy appears in the blood, and only after 10 days - 2 weeks after conception begins to excrete in the urine. Therefore, the detection of pregnancy by a blood test for beta-hCG is a more reliable method than a home test.

After the woman has been diagnosed correctly, it is necessary to determine the gestational age to predict the PDR (the expected date of birth). Each week in early terms corresponds to a certain value of the hormone level of hCG. In the first 2 months, determining the length of pregnancy by the number of beta-hCG in the blood is one of the most accurate methods. For the diagnosis of progressive or frozen pregnancy, this hormone can become a decisive factor: if its number increases with the desired dynamics, the fetus is alive and pregnancy develops.

In 1953, the English doctor Marshal discovered the value of the internal temperature of the body for the diagnosis of processes occurring in the body. Since then, one way to detect the presence of the fetus in the uterus has been measuring the temperature in the rectum, in the vagina or in the mouth. Determining pregnancy at basal temperature requires painstaking records, in addition, you need to carefully choose the moment of measurement. It is necessary to measure the basal temperature immediately after sleep, the duration of which was not less than 3-5 hours. During this time, external factors - the atmosphere in the room, nervous excitement, food and liquids - cease to affect the internal temperature of the body. The thermometer is placed in advance at the bed, the measurement lasts about five minutes. Records should be done daily, at about the same time; Correctly they can only be interpreted by an obstetrician-gynecologist.

The method is based on the fact that during pregnancy a high temperature phase occurs. This is due to the action of the hormone progesterone. The subtle moment is a very small difference between "high" and "low" basal temperature, they differ only by 0.4-0.8 degrees Celsius. Therefore, the quality of measurements and the time of sleep is crucial: every extra hour spent in bed increases BT.

To determine whether a woman is pregnant, an experienced obstetrician-gynecologist in a women's consultation (or private clinic) can easily be able to. When viewed in mirrors and palpation, there is an increase in the size of the uterus, and the density of this organ changes.

But the most informative for diagnosing this condition is ultrasound. Determining the duration of pregnancy by ultrasound is the most common. An experienced USDG doctor in terms of the size of the fetal egg and the degree of visualization of the embryo will tell exactly what date the picture corresponds to. At 4-6 weeks, most likely, only the zygote in the uterus cavity will be visible; But from the 7th week of pregnancy the embryo is visualized and one can hear his heartbeat.

To determine the length of pregnancy using ultrasound was informative, and the PDR is established correctly, it is important to appear at the primary reception to the gynecologist as soon as possible. Ultrasound is up to 14 weeks. It is these decreed terms that are prescribed in the calendar of perinatal screening approved by the Ministry of Health.

The starting point, that is, the beginning of obstetric pregnancy is the first day of the last menstruation. Thus, the obstetric pregnancy, according to which it lasts 38-42 weeks, is longer than the actual one. This is explained by the inability to establish the exact day and hour of conception.
